Output 89ca3b4c437d1d060bdc1d1cdf2e0af67dc7d8f34a40ab1acbc76c90f5a49a39:1

value
5426390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68cdd91616d8cef0f40f23dd496c72ac108bc7bc OP_EQUAL
address
3BFAo4deENpBP862bMjEv6m2ThVdYt8Jxu
transaction
89ca3b4c437d1d060bdc1d1cdf2e0af67dc7d8f34a40ab1acbc76c90f5a49a39
spent
true